Meeting of the Deputy Foreign Minister and the President of the Committee for Foreign Policy of the Senate of Romania

05 May, 2026

On May 5, on the sidelines of the Yerevan Dialogue international forum, Deputy Foreign Minister of the Republic of Armenia Vahan Kostanyan had a meeting with Mr. Titus Corlățean, the President of the Committee for Foreign Policy of the Senate of Romania.

During the meeting the interlocutors discussed the Armenia-Romania bilateral agenda, emphasizing the further expansion of political dialogue and parliamentary cooperation. The possibility of deepening sectoral cooperation was discussed, particularly in the areas of cybersecurity, energy, and IT.

The interlocutors also discussed the strategic agenda of the Armenia-EU partnership, touched upon the first Armenia-EU summit held on May 5 and its results. Both sides emphasized the importance of cooperation within the EU framework and the implementation of joint programs.

The meeting also touched upon international and regional developments.
